Output e70eeac5427d72137081ba94cf806e86f52de584a668159f59af5d7130e828b6:0

value
74102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c94e06ff83092ff6140d9fee8219211f80bab5 OP_EQUAL
address
3CRp8tayXw8zM9vTXxhm1UKdcRpZ9x4jFf
transaction
e70eeac5427d72137081ba94cf806e86f52de584a668159f59af5d7130e828b6
confirmations
43902
spent
true